Mickelson won't play Mercedes
Posted: Monday November 12, 2007 10:04AM ET
In China Phil Mickelson squandered a five-shot lead during the final round of the HSBC Champions. Then, trailing by one, he hit a ball in the water on the 72nd hole. Yet he still managed to worm his way into a playoff with Ross Fisher and Lee Westwood. "It's a funny game, golf," Mickelson said after the China playoff and moments before boarding a plane back to the States that signaled the beginning a two and a half month layoff from competitive golf. "We say that a lot." What Mickelson's plan also revealed, indirectly, was he will not be playing in the Mercedes-Benz Championship in early January. As recently as last week, Mercedes-Benz officials were still holding out hope for a Mickelson appearance at Kapalua even though he hasn't played there since 2001.
